#752636 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#752636 is composed of 45.9% red, 14.9%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 67.5% magenta, 53.8% yellow and 54.1% black. It has a hue angle of 347.8 degrees, a saturation of 51% and a lightness of 30.4%. #752636 color hex could be obtained by blending #ea4c6c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#752636

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0406 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#752636

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#514a4b is the less saturated color, while #990221 is the most saturated one.
